President Tinubu Leaves Japan For Brazil

Ads

President Bola Ahmed Tinubu has flown out of Yokohama, Japan, to Brazil, where he is expected to commence a state visit on August 24.

Going by a statement issued on Thursday evening by his spokesperson, Bayo Onanuga, the Nigerian President left Japan on Thursday night and will have a brief stopover in Los Angeles before proceeding to Brasilia, the Brazilian capital.

Onanuga noted that Tinubu had embarked on the two-nation tour on August 15 when he left Abuja, making a stop in Dubai, United Arab Emirates, before arriving in Yokohama on August 18.

During his stay in Japan, the President attended the opening ceremony and plenary session of the 9th Tokyo International Conference on African Development (TICAD9) on August 20, and also held bilateral meetings with various leaders.

His engagements in Japan ended with an interactive session with Nigerians in the diaspora on Thursday night.
